Ermington is a high growth suburb in Parramatta, NSW 2115, about 15km from Sydney CBD. Its median house price of $1.96M is more expensive than the NSW average. The suburb has 2 schools, a transport score of 77/100, and is about 18km inland. Ermington has an overall score of 81/100, based on transport, liveability and education, plus a separate residential safety score of 61/100.

Top countries of birth: China (8.49%), South Korea (5.64%), Lebanon (2.08%), India (1.95%), Philippines (1.84%)
Top languages: Mandarin (9.25%), Korean (7.32%), Cantonese (5.62%), Arabic (5.38%), Persian ED (1.44%)
Source: ABS Census 2021

Frequently asked questions about Ermington
Is Ermington safe?
Ermington has a residential safety score of 61/100, based on residential crime (break-ins, theft from dwellings, vehicle theft, domestic assault and robbery) per resident relative to the NSW median. Its total recorded incident rate is 4,533 per 100,000 across all categories.
What are property prices in Ermington?
In Ermington, the median house price is $1.96M and the median unit price is $801K. Median weekly house rent is $1,000.
How far is Ermington from Sydney CBD?
Ermington is about 15.2 km from Sydney CBD, an estimated 58 minutes by public transport.
What schools are in Ermington?
Ermington has 2 schools, with an average ICSEA of 1017 (the national average is 1000). Schools are listed factually, not ranked.
What is public transport like in Ermington?
Ermington has a transport score of 77/100 and 70 bus stops.
